First, gather all the necessary tools and equipment. You will need a socket set, a pry bar, a jack, and a vehicle-specific manual for reference. Once you have all the tools ready, park your FJ Cruiser on a level surface and engage the parking brake for safety.
Next, start by disconnecting the electrical connectors and removing the fog lights, if your FJ Cruiser is equipped with them. This step is important to avoid any damage to the wires and lights during the bumper removal process.
Then, locate and remove the bolts securing the bumper to the frame. Use the socket set to loosen and remove the bolts. Keep track of the bolts and store them in a safe place, as you will need them for reinstallation later on.
Once the bolts are removed, use the pry bar to gently pry the bumper away from the vehicle. Be careful not to use excessive force, as you may damage the bumper or other components. Take your time and work your way around the bumper, gently prying it away from the vehicle's frame.
Finally, carefully lift the bumper off the frame and set it aside. The bumper may be heavy, so it's important to use caution and ask for assistance if needed. Once the bumper is removed, you can then proceed with any necessary repairs or modifications.

One hidden secret is to use penetrating oil on the bumper bolts before attempting to remove them. Over time, the bolts may become rusted or seized, making them difficult to loosen. Applying penetrating oil to the bolts and allowing it to penetrate can help loosen the rust and make removal easier.
Another hidden secret is to use a jack or lift to support the bumper during removal. The FJ Cruiser bumper can be heavy, and supporting it with a jack or lift can make the removal process safer and more manageable. This will help prevent any unnecessary strain or damage to the bumper or other components.
Lastly, taking photos or video of the bumper removal process can be a helpful secret. This will serve as a visual reference for reinstallation and can help ensure that all components are properly aligned and secured. It's always a good idea to document the process to avoid any confusion or mistakes during reassembly.

How to Remove FJ Cruiser Bumper: Tips and Tricks
Removing the FJ Cruiser bumper can be a challenging task, but with a few tips and tricks, you can make the process easier and more efficient. In this section, we will share some tips and tricks to help you successfully remove the FJ Cruiser bumper.
1. Start by disconnecting the electrical connectors and removing the fog lights, if applicable. This will prevent any damage to the wires and lights during the removal process.
2. Use penetrating oil on the bumper bolts before attempting to remove them. This will help loosen any rust or corrosion and make the removal process easier.
3. Use a jack or lift to support the bumper during removal. This will prevent any unnecessary strain or damage to the bumper or other components.
4. Take photos or video of the removal process to serve as a visual reference for reinstallation. This will help ensure that all components are properly aligned and secured.
5. Label and organize all bolts and hardware during the removal process. This will make reassembly easier and prevent any confusion or mistakes.
